About the Number 3 (Ajegunle) Waterside – Boundary/Number 3 Waterside crossing
Four sailings a day, Monday to Saturday, from 05:00 to 19:00. The crossing takes 5 minutes, and our record carries no measured distance for it — which on the Lagos lagoon usually means the two landings are close enough that the figure was never recorded rather than that it is unknown.
A five o'clock start
The first departure goes before dawn for much of the year. On a community route with four sailings that hour is the anchor: it exists so that people can reach work on the far side, and everything else in the timetable follows from it.
Fourteen hours, four boats
From five in the morning to seven at night with four departures means gaps of four or five hours. There is no turning up and waiting a few minutes here; the boat sets the shape of the day.
Six days a week
Nothing runs on Sunday. The listed plan holds to 21 April 2027, in line with the rest of the Lagos waterways network, where schedules are published for long periods rather than reissued seasonally.
